Output 042819937c4888dfed31f1d0c9aa1cb3d9be774101180014d4a6bf898d413052:0

value
351776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f5af0573d6e178256bf26e69fa0a9a791834b6 OP_EQUAL
address
3B5RAWdG2ThkXxvQsiXHrBrkQCAerwk3Wj
transaction
042819937c4888dfed31f1d0c9aa1cb3d9be774101180014d4a6bf898d413052